WebIn most traditional high schools one credit is earned for each year-long course (130-160 hours of classroom instruction). As homeschooling and traditional schooling are two different forms of education, homeschool work cannot always be measured in traditional … Documenting High School - Homeschool High School Courses - North Carolinians … Graduating & Issuing a Diploma - Homeschool High School Courses - North Caroli… High School Testing - Homeschool High School Courses - North Carolinians for H… Career & College Promise - Homeschool High School Courses - North Carolinians … WebTheHomeSchoolMom. WebNov 20, 2024 · In addition to the core classes, your high school student will need to take some miscellaneous required courses (as determined by potential colleges, your state’s homeschool requirements, or your own graduation requirements), along with some electives.Other required classes may include: Health. Physical education. WebJan 11, 2024 · Since homeschooling is a legal form of education, yes – your student will need to have a high school transcript documenting their credits earned. In almost all states, homeschooled graduates earn a legal high school diploma according to the homeschooling laws of their state. A homeschool diploma can be used for college admission, …
